$ wine c:\\story.exe err:module:import_dll No implementation for ADVAPI32.DLL.LsaGetUserName imported from L"C:\\winnt\\system32\\dllcache\\mpr.dll", setting to 0xdeadbeef err:module:import_dll No implementation for NTDLL.DLL.RtlDnsHostNameToComputerName imported from L"C:\\winnt\\system32\\dllcache\\NETAPI32.DLL", setting to 0xdeadbeef err:module:import_dll No implementation for ADVAPI32.DLL.ConvertSecurityDescriptorToStringSecurityDescriptorW imported from L"C:\\winnt\\system32\\dllcache\\NETAPI32.DLL", setting to 0xdeadbeef err:module:import_dll No implementation for ADVAPI32.DLL.LsaGetUserName imported from L"C:\\winnt\\system32\\dllcache\\NETAPI32.DLL", setting to 0xdeadbeef err:module:import_dll No implementation for ADVAPI32.DLL.LsaStorePrivateData imported from L"C:\\winnt\\system32\\dllcache\\MPRAPI.DLL", setting to 0xdeadbeef err:module:import_dll No implementation for ADVAPI32.DLL.LsaRetrievePrivateData imported from L"C:\\winnt\\system32\\dllcache\\MPRAPI.DLL", setting to 0xdeadbeef err:module:import_dll No implementation for ADVAPI32.DLL.LsaGetUserName imported from L"C:\\winnt\\system32\\dllcache\\ADSLDPC.DLL", setting to 0xdeadbeef err:module:import_dll No implementation for ADVAPI32.DLL.I_ScPnPGetServiceName imported from L"C:\\winnt\\system32\\dllcache\\SETUPAPI.DLL", setting to 0xdeadbeef err:module:import_dll No implementation for ADVAPI32.DLL.ChangeServiceConfig2W imported from L"C:\\winnt\\system32\\dllcache\\SETUPAPI.DLL", setting to 0xdeadbeef err:module:import_dll No implementation for ADVAPI32.DLL.RegisterServiceCtrlHandlerExW imported from L"C:\\winnt\\system32\\dllcache\\DHCPCSVC.DLL", setting to 0xdeadbeef err:module:LdrInitializeThunk Main exe initialization for L"C:\\story.exe" failed, status c0000142
The exe calls some functions that aren't implemented in wine. Maybe you're using some native dlls (Dlls from a real microsoft windows system) that call these functions. In this case, try running wine without these dlls, it may help. If the dlls are called by the exe, maybe you've set winver (The windows version that wine will emulate) to xp, or nt, or 2000. In this case, try setting the windows version to windows 98, or 95. If none of these hints help, your program won't work until someone implements the missing functions. Most of the functions aren't documented by Microsoft, so it will take some reverse engineering, that mean that it could be a long time before your program works. Ivan.
When I run a program story.exe, the following messages were printed, then a window titled "Error : ic32pp is not a registered protocol" was popuped. Why? What is the "ic32pp"? fixme:process:FlushInstructionCache (0xffffffff,0x403944b0,0x0000000d): stub fixme:ole:CoCreateInstance no classfactory created for CLSID {4955dd33-b159-11d0-8fcf-00aa006bcc59}, hres is 0x80040154 fixme:dc:LockWindowUpdate (0x10020), partial stub! fixme:dc:LockWindowUpdate ((nil)), partial stub! fixme:dc:LockWindowUpdate (0x10020), partial stub! fixme:dc:LockWindowUpdate ((nil)), partial stub! fixme:dc:LockWindowUpdate (0x10020), partial stub! fixme:dc:LockWindowUpdate ((nil)), partial stub! fixme:dc:LockWindowUpdate (0x10020), partial stub! fixme:dc:LockWindowUpdate ((nil)), partial stub! fixme:dc:LockWindowUpdate (0x10020), partial stub! fixme:dc:LockWindowUpdate ((nil)), partial stub! fixme:dc:LockWindowUpdate (0x10020), partial stub! fixme:dc:LockWindowUpdate ((nil)), partial stub!